In recent times Baauer‘s undeniable trap anthem “Harlem Shake” seems to have taken a new visual form, one that veers far from the original Harlem Shake in a series of capricious memes. Whilst providing much comical relief for any web-crawling video fanatic, the Harlem community doesn’t seem too happy with its latest interpretation. “That’s West 4th street dancing.. nobody in Harlem would do that!” says a man from uptown 125th street. With commentary from an array of local residents displaying skepticism, followed by a tutorial of how the real shake is performed, this five-minute clip displays the juxtaposed opinions from the Harlem community on the viral fad started by five teenagers from Queensland, Australia.
